Optimize Your Google My Business Profile

Begin by claiming and verifying your GMB listing if you haven’t already. Ensure all information is accurate and complete—name, address, phone number, and categories. Make your profile stand out by selecting relevant categories and adding a detailed business description filled with local keywords. Use high-quality photos showing your storefront, products, or services to attract clicks and build trust. Tackle Your Maps Ranking Errors Head-On

Identify and fix the 3 critical maps ranking mistakes that could be holding you back. This includes duplicate listings, inconsistent NAP data, and missing categories. Use tools like Google Search Console or local SEO audits to find these issues. Implement structured data markup on your website to reinforce your local relevance. Refine Your Review and Reputation Management

Actively solicit genuine reviews from satisfied customers, making it easy with follow-up emails or SMS prompts. Respond promptly and professionally to all reviews—positive or negative—to demonstrate engagement and build credibility. Implement Technical Website Improvements

Speed up your site by optimizing images, leveraging browser caching, and minimizing code bloat. Ensure your website is mobile-friendly—most local searches happen on smartphones. Use structured data markup for local SEO signals and verify your content hierarchy aligns with SEO best practices. Engage Locally with Strategic Link Building

Build relationships with local chambers, suppliers, and community blogs to earn inbound links. Focus on high-authority Ohio-based directories and local job boards. Be cautious of spammy backlinks; prioritize quality over quantity. A strong backlink profile signals authority to Google and boosts your local map pack prominence. Many local businesses in Toledo fall prey to widespread misconceptions about SEO and Google My Business strategies. One prevalent myth is that optimizing for Google Maps alone guarantees top rankings. In reality, while map pack visibility is crucial, relying solely on GMB tweaks without addressing your website’s technical health and content quality often leads to stagnation. Advanced SEO requires a holistic approach, integrating local signals with on-site authority, schema markup, and user engagement tactics. A common mistake is neglecting to audit for duplicate listings or inconsistent NAP data, which can sabotage your rankings—these issues are often hidden beneath the surface but can be identified through thorough audits. How do I keep Toledo SEO working over time?

One of my top tools is BrightLocal, which provides comprehensive local search rank tracking. I use it daily to monitor position fluctuations, identify potential issues, and adjust strategies proactively. Unlike generic ranking tools, BrightLocal focuses on local packs and provides insights tailored to Toledo’s neighborhood-specific searches, ensuring my efforts align with the unique dynamics of Ohio markets.

In addition, I utilize Google Search Console intensively. Regularly auditing website health, indexing status, and fixing crawl errors helps prevent technical slip-ups that could undermine rankings. For example, small issues like broken schema markup may seem minor but can significantly impact local relevance, as highlighted by Google’s official schema documentation.

Content updates and review management form the emotional core of sustained rankings. I leverage tools like ReviewTrackers to systematically solicit, analyze, and respond to reviews. This ongoing engagement signals to Google your active presence and credibility, which is crucial for Toledo’s competitive landscape.
